Summary : Molecule is designed to aid in the development and testing of Ansible roles
Description :
Molecule is designed to aid in the development and testing of Ansible roles.
Molecule provides support for testing with multiple instances, operating
systems and distributions, virtualization providers, test frameworks and
testing scenarios. Molecule is opinionated in order to encourage an approach
that results in consistently developed roles that are well-written, easily
understood and maintained. Molecule uses Ansible playbooks to exercise the role
and its associated tests. Molecule supports any provider that Ansible supports.

Summary : Minimal low-level HTTP client
Description :
The HTTP Core package provides a minimal low-level HTTP client, which does
one thing only: Sending HTTP requests. It does not provide any high level
model abstractions over the API, does not handle redirects, multipart uploads,
building authentication headers, transparent HTTP caching, URL parsing, etc.

Summary : Tool for static C/C++ code analysis
Description :
Cppcheck is a static analysis tool for C/C++ code. Unlike C/C++
compilers and many other analysis tools it does not detect syntax
errors in the code. Cppcheck primarily detects the types of bugs that
the compilers normally do not detect. The goal is to detect only real
errors in the code (i.e. have zero false positives).

Summary : IKE implementation for IPsec with IKEv1 and IKEv2 support
Description :
Libreswan is an implementation of IKEv1 and IKEv2 for IPsec. IPsec is
the Internet Protocol Security and uses strong cryptography to provide
both authentication and encryption services. These services allow you
to build secure tunnels through untrusted networks. Everything passing
through the untrusted net is encrypted by the ipsec gateway machine and
decrypted by the gateway at the other end of the tunnel. The resulting
tunnel is a virtual private network or VPN.
This package contains the daemons and userland tools for setting up
Libreswan.
Libreswan also supports IKEv2 (RFC7296) and Secure Labeling
Libreswan is based on Openswan-2.6.38 which in turn is based on FreeS/WAN-2.04

Summary : CPU Usage Limiter for Linux
Description :
cpulimit is a simple program which attempts to limit the CPU usage of a process
(expressed in percentage, not in CPU time). This is useful to control batch
jobs, when you don't want them to eat too much CPU. It does not act on the nice
value or other scheduling priority stuff, but on the real CPU usage. Also, it
is able to adapt itself to the overall system load, dynamically and quickly.
